The Mariners and Twins aren’t separated by many games, but their playoff outlook looks drastically difference due to division makeup.

The AL Central is led by the dominant Tigers, who have an 8.5-game lead over the second place Guardians and 11-game lead over the Twins. Meanwhile, the Mariners are in second place, five games back from the Astros in the AL West.

Monday’s Twins vs. Mariners matchup features Bailey Ober and Bryan Woo on the mound. And as with any Seattle game, Cal Raleigh is the headliner.

The Mariners are -132 favorites on the moneyline, and the game total is set at 8.5 runs on DraftKings Sportsbook. The Twins are +108 underdogs.

Here’s my prediction and pick for Monday’s Mariners vs. Twins matchup.

Mariners vs. Twins prediction

The Mariners have a slight advantage in the win column, but the Twins aren’t far behind. Both teams allow a similar amount of runs, while the Mariners are a bit better on offense.

That should be the case especially in Monday’s series opener. The Mariners have scored eight, one, nine, seven and 14 runs in their last five games, winning three. Their offense has caught fire, and much of it has to do with the consistent excellence of Raleigh.

The All-Star catcher is having an MVP-caliber season with a .276 average, 31 home runs, 66 RBI and 1.042 OPS. He’s also hit a homer in three straight games entering Monday’s contest.

He’ll face off against Ober, who is struggling this season. Ober has allowed at least four earned runs in three straight games, including seven against a weak Rangers offense. He’s also allowed at least one earned run in all 15 starts this season.

On the other side, the Mariners are starting Woo, who has been solid this season. Woo is pitching to a 3.12 ERA and is coming off a seven-inning, one-hit outing against the Red Sox.

Additionally, the Twins’ offense hasn’t been as rambunctious as of late. A combination of that and Woo’s great season works in Seattle’s favor.

Mariners vs. Twins pick, best bet

Although starting pitchers have an important job, they’re not the only pitchers to enter the game. The bullpen is sometimes even more crucial to a squad, especially with teams utilizing an “opener” for a bullpen game.

This isn’t a bullpen game for either squad, but it’s impossible to ignore the advantage Seattle has in this category. The Mariners have a 3.69 bullpen ERA, which ranks 13th in the major, while the Twins have a 4.34 ERA, good for 21st.

Woo should pitch into the sixth inning at least, but it’s relieving (pun not intended) that the Seattle bullpen typically does a nice job wrapping things up.

With the pitching advantage and Raleigh in the lineup, Seattle -1.5 at +129 is the way to go.
